Peace
Those who can win a war well can rarely make a good peace and those who could make a good peace would never have won the war.
- Winston S. Churchill
The most disadvantageous peace is better than the most just war.
- Desiderius Erasmus
Obsessed by a fairy tale, we spend our lives searching for a magic door and a lost kingdom of peace.
- Eugene O'Neill
A peace is of the nature of a conquest; for then both parties nobly are subdued, and neither party loser.
- William Shakespeare
May peace rule the universe; may peace rule in kingdoms and empires; in states and in the lands of the potentates; in the house of friends and may peace also rule in the house of enemies.
- Virchand Gandhi
